While different modes have different modifiers, it makes little sense to do poorly in one with a higher modifier, than very well in another.
I don't recommend ground AB for researching anything, because in Ground RB you're generally doing both aircraft and tanks at once and it counts for more, despite it being a little higher.

Air AB is great for researching multiple aircraft at once and having fun, while Air RB can be profitable, but it's better to not be a beginner to play it, plus the matches tend to drag-on a lot.

No, it only progresses naval research.

Depending on how good you perform in tanks, at some point you might run into problems actually buying researched vehicles, which you need to in order to unlock the next research rank.

Naval is the easiest way for farming large amounts of SL without risk, and that might be useful to know for you if you run into trouble because of high repair costs and not enough kills or captures to offset.

You can easily have negative SL income in the game, but you can never have negative RP income, so it is possible you are outpacing yourself in RP.

im interested in this. best ship for naval farming?

Generally premiums with high SL multiplier and low BR, since you want to avoid battleships and cruisers in your game as much as possible.

I'm did use HMS Jervis a while back, but that does have a rather poor modifier, only 735% with premium account.

From a quick glance, the USSR Smeliy seems good right now, costs 1000 GE for a 1050% modifier at 4.3 BR.

Or USS Moffett / USS Frank Knox with 1200% modifier on both, but less favorable BR and more expensive to get.

On top of that already good base modifier, you then want to put the good boosters to maximize your profits.

Say you got a 200% SL booster, it can be hit and miss in ground RB if you get a good team and perform well, but in naval with a good premium you are pretty much guaranteed to get more than you would in an excellent round in ground even if you perform poorly.

In Naval for example you can research Blue Water, Coastal and Air in a single battle.
A lineup with 2 blue water (the main having a back up) a torpedo boat and a torpedo or level bomber. Will do research on all 3 if you use them. On maps where your blue water ships all start in a pack I open with the torpedo boat to take caps and give time for the herd to disperse. Or if the team needs a cap later the torpedo boat. Many nations have an award for finishing a battle in an aircraft. So if I have the spawn points and time is low I fly. (A plane can get a kill faster then a ship spawning late in a battle)
Torpedo boats also get kills often Blue water enemy ships
